AI Summary
- Requires the Department of Transportation to conduct a safety study of all highway exit and entrance ramps in Connecticut
- Mandates installation of wrong-way signs with actuated flashers that alert drivers when entering ramps the wrong way
- Requires installation of pavement markers at highway exit and entrance ramps
- Mandates installation of wrong-way driving detection and notification systems on exit ramps to alert law enforcement agencies when wrong-way drivers are detected
- Requires broadcasting of wrong-way driver notifications on electronic message boards along the highway system and installation of new message boards where necessary
Legislative Description
An Act Concerning The Prevention Of Wrong-way Driving.
